Handover notes for the Tollgate quota service, for the incoming contractor. Each tenant gets a per-minute request quota stored in the Marrow config store; defaults are 600/min, with overrides for enterprise tiers. Quota changes take effect within 90 seconds via the watcher process — if a tenant reports stale limits, restart the watcher first. Billing owns the override approvals, so don't change enterprise quotas directly. The quota matrix, override procedure, and escalation contacts are documented on the internal page here.

runbook for yadup-fahif: https://jira.qorvelcorp.internal/spaces/spaces/spaces/b46212397071

Next quarter we introduce the Meridian Plus tier for our Quillstone service platform. The tier adds priority support, extended usage limits, and quarterly account reviews. Pricing sits between the current Standard and Enterprise tiers, and existing customers will be offered an upgrade path at renewal. Branches should prepare staff briefings during weeks one and two, with go-live targeted for mid-quarter. Marketing collateral arrives by the end of this month. The confidential note below describes the commercial rationale and forward plans.

board note of yahap-kagep: The western region missed its Sorax quota by 12.6 percent last quarter. Sorysek Systems plans to raise the Kelax list price by 31.1 percent in February. The steering committee signed off on a budget of $425.9 million for Project Fenwyn. The renewal with Pelmirax Systems closes at $246.8 million a year, 37.3 percent below the last contract.

# Heads up for whoever cuts the next FeedFawn release: these constants
# drive the podcast feed validator's retry and strictness behavior.
# We loosened the enclosure-size check after the Maplewick incident,
# so don't crank it back up without pinging the audio team first.
# Everything here is safe to tweak between patch releases, but bump
# the minor version if you change parsing limits. The current tuning
# values are listed below.

tuning table, yawig-kahop:
THRESHOLDS = {
    "silael": 103,
    "holius": 126,
    "holox": 635,
}